  View original topic: Radio Shack speaker doesn't work?
Scott's '63 23 Mon Nov 18, 2002 12:35 pm

Just put a new speaker in my bus for my 6 volt Sapphire radio and no sound. It is from Radio Shack and it is 8 ohms. I hooked the speaker wires to a 4 ohm speaker I had lying around and it worked fine. I guess I need a 6" full range 4 ohm speaker. Anyone have a source?

Scott's '63 23 Mon Nov 18, 2002 9:18 pm

Found out the problem. The speaker connection plug in the back was bypassed and the speaker wires were wired direct. The two small holes in the speaker plug need to be shorted to allow the radio to have the proper resistance for the 8 ohm speaker. Shorted the two holes with a wire and the Radio Shack speaker is working...
